How deep should fence posts be set in Marshall?

Posts require footings extending below the 24-inch frost line. This IRC standard prevents frost heave, which is the primary cause of post failure in Marshall Village Center. Shallow footings will lift and tilt the entire structure within two winters.

What steps are required before digging fence post holes?

You must contact Virginia 811 at least three business days before excavation. Hitting a buried utility line in Marshall Village Center is a major liability event involving fines, repair costs, and service disruption. The locate service marks public lines; private lines require a separate private locate. All permits from the Marshall permit office must be secured before the 811 call.

Is a standard fence strong enough for Marshall's wind?

No. The 115 MPH V-ult wind speed rating requires engineering for wind load. Standard 8-foot post spacing often fails. Design must use reduced post spacing (6 feet or less), concrete footings, and wind-rated brackets to survive peak storm season gusts, which are channeled through areas like Marshall Village Center.

What fence materials work best with Marshall's soil and pest conditions?

The moderate soil corrosivity index and moderate-to-heavy termite risk require material compatibility. Pressure-treated pine must use ground-contact rated preservatives. For metal posts, use hot-dip galvanized or powder-coated fasteners to prevent rust streaks. Untreated wood and standard steel will degrade prematurely.
